Can I carry 30 ml perfume in carry-on?

Can I Carry 30 ml Perfume in Carry-On?

Yes, according to TSA guidelines, you can carry a 30 ml (1 oz) bottle of perfume in your carry-on bag when traveling by air. This is because the Transportation Security Administration allows liquids, gels, and aerosols in containers of 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) or less to be packed in a quart-sized, clear plastic bag. So, a 30 ml bottle falls well within these guidelines and can be brought on board the plane with you.

2. Can I bring multiple bottles of perfume in my carry-on?

Yes, you can bring multiple bottles of perfume in your carry-on bag as long as each bottle is 3.4 ounces or less and they all fit in a quart-sized, clear plastic bag. Keep in mind that the total volume of liquids in the quart-sized bag cannot exceed 1 quart.

4. Can I carry a rollerball perfume in my carry-on?

Yes, rollerball perfumes are allowed in your carry-on as long as the container holds 3.4 ounces or less. Remember to include it in the quart-sized, clear plastic bag with other liquids, gels, and aerosols.

8. How should I pack my perfume to prevent breakage?

To prevent the perfume bottle from breaking in your carry-on, wrap it in clothing or place it in a padded pouch. Keep in mind that all liquid containers must be in a quart-sized, clear plastic bag for security screening.

10. Can I bring solid perfume in my carry-on?

Solid perfume is allowed in your carry-on bag as it is not a liquid, gel, or aerosol. You do not need to include it in the quart-sized, clear plastic bag with other liquids.
